Deconstructing Donald

in Art

Donaldduckskeleton
South Korean artist Hyungkoo Lee's skeleton of Donald Duck (nephews Huey, Dewey, and Louie here), part of his "Animatus" show at the natural history museum in Basel, Switzerland, imagining the understructure of cartoon characters. If the works are meant to be witty, the humor is dry-bones ironic. Curious documentation after the jump.
